Sergeant Major Brandon Morey was an amazing husband, loving father, dedicated soldier, inspiring coach and mentor and thoughtful friend.
While in Hawaii with his family, Brandon passed away unexpectedly.
Brandon was 42 years old and is survived by his Sutter High high-school sweetheart and wife, Karynne, and his two children, McKynzie (15) and Tyler (14).
Brandon was a loving father who was involved in every aspect of Kynzie's and Tyler’s lives from hanging out with them and their friends to attending the many sports events that they participated in over the years.
As a soldier, he dedicated 24 years of his life to serving his country – 4 years in the US Army and the last 20 years in the National Guard. Brandon served his country in many ways including a year-long deployment to Afghanistan while his children were young.
Brandon was an inspiring coach and mentor to many young men and women. Most recently, he has been donating his time and energy to the Dixon High School and CA Jacobs Intermediate School Wrestling teams where he was volunteering as an assistant coach. He worked hard to help make those athletes successful in their sport and their lives.
He was a thoughtful friend to many and every single person knew they could count on Brandon for anything that they needed.
We are establishing a memorial fund in Brandon’s name to lend support to his wife and children during this unexpected and tragic time.
Brandon will be greatly missed by his family, friends and colleagues. We are all better people from having known and loved him.
